+const std::map<std::string, MetricDefinition> MetricDefinitionStorage::metrics{
+ { "responses",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of responses received from backends") },
+ { "servfail-responses",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of SERVFAIL answers received from backends") },
+ { "queries",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of received queries")},
+ { "frontend-nxdomain",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of NXDomain answers sent to clients")},
+ { "frontend-servfail",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of SERVFAIL answers sent to clients")},
+ { "frontend-noerror",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of NoError answers sent to clients")},
+ { "acl-drops",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of packets dropped because of the ACL")},
+ { "rule-drop",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of queries dropped because of a rule")},
+ { "rule-nxdomain",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of NXDomain answers returned because of a rule")},
+ { "rule-refused",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of Refused answers returned because of a rule")},
+ { "rule-servfail",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of SERVFAIL answers received because of a rule")},
+ { "rule-truncated",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of truncated answers returned because of a rule")},
+ { "self-answered",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of self-answered responses")},
+ { "downstream-timeouts",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of queries not answered in time by a backend")},
+ { "downstream-send-errors",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of errors when sending a query to a backend")},
+ { "trunc-failures",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of errors encountered while truncating an answer")},
+ { "no-policy",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of queries dropped because no server was available")},
+ { "latency0-1",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of queries answered in less than 1ms")},
+ { "latency1-10",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of queries answered in 1-10 ms")},
+ { "latency10-50",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of queries answered in 10-50 ms")},
+ { "latency50-100",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of queries answered in 50-100 ms")},
+ { "latency100-1000",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of queries answered in 100-1000 ms")},
+ { "latency-slow",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of queries answered in more than 1 second")},
+ { "latency-avg100",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::gauge, "Average response latency in microseconds of the last 100 packets")},
+ { "latency-avg1000",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::gauge, "Average response latency in microseconds of the last 1000 packets")},
+ { "latency-avg10000",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::gauge, "Average response latency in microseconds of the last 10000 packets")},
+ { "latency-avg1000000",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::gauge, "Average response latency in microseconds of the last 1000000 packets")},
+ { "uptime",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::gauge, "Uptime of the dnsdist process in seconds")},
+ { "real-memory-usage",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::gauge, "Current memory usage in bytes")},
+ { "noncompliant-queries",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of queries dropped as non-compliant")},
+ { "noncompliant-responses",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of answers from a backend dropped as non-compliant")},
+ { "rdqueries",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of received queries with the recursion desired bit set")},
+ { "empty-queries",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of empty queries received from clients")},
+ { "cache-hits",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of times an answer was retrieved from cache")},
+ { "cache-misses",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of times an answer not found in the cache")},
+ { "cpu-iowait",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Time waiting for I/O to complete by the whole system, in units of USER_HZ")},
+ { "cpu-user-msec",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Milliseconds spent by dnsdist in the user state")},
+ { "cpu-steal",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Stolen time, which is the time spent by the whole system in other operating systems when running in a virtualized environment, in units of USER_HZ")},
+ { "cpu-sys-msec",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Milliseconds spent by dnsdist in the system state")},
+ { "fd-usage",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::gauge, "Number of currently used file descriptors")},
+ { "dyn-blocked",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of queries dropped because of a dynamic block")},
+ { "dyn-block-nmg-size",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::gauge, "Number of dynamic blocks entries") },
+ { "security-status",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::gauge, "Security status of this software. 0=unknown, 1=OK, 2=upgrade recommended, 3=upgrade mandatory") },
+ { "doh-query-pipe-full",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of DoH queries dropped because the internal pipe used to distribute queries was full") },
+ { "doh-response-pipe-full",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of DoH responses dropped because the internal pipe used to distribute responses was full") },
+ { "outgoing-doh-query-pipe-full",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of outgoing DoH queries dropped because the internal pipe used to distribute queries was full") },
+ { "tcp-query-pipe-full",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of TCP queries dropped because the internal pipe used to distribute queries was full") },
+ { "tcp-cross-protocol-query-pipe-full",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of TCP cross-protocol queries dropped because the internal pipe used to distribute queries was full") },
+ { "tcp-cross-protocol-response-pipe-full",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of TCP cross-protocol responses dropped because the internal pipe used to distribute queries was full") },
+ { "udp-in-errors",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"From /proc/net/snmp InErrors") },
+ { "udp-noport-errors",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"From /proc/net/snmp NoPorts") },
+ { "udp-recvbuf-errors",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"From /proc/net/snmp RcvbufErrors") },
+ { "udp-sndbuf-errors",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"From /proc/net/snmp SndbufErrors") },
+ { "udp-in-csum-errors",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"From /proc/net/snmp InCsumErrors") },
+ { "udp6-in-errors",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"From /proc/net/snmp6 Udp6InErrors") },
+ { "udp6-recvbuf-errors",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"From /proc/net/snmp6 Udp6RcvbufErrors") },
+ { "udp6-sndbuf-errors",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"From /proc/net/snmp6 Udp6SndbufErrors") },
+ { "udp6-noport-errors",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"From /proc/net/snmp6 Udp6NoPorts") },
+ { "udp6-in-csum-errors",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"From /proc/net/snmp6 Udp6InCsumErrors") },
+ { "tcp-listen-overflows",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"From /proc/net/netstat ListenOverflows") },
+ { "proxy-protocol-invalid", MetricDefinition(PrometheusMetricType::counter, "Number of queries dropped because of an invalid Proxy Protocol header") },
+};

+static bool checkAPIKey(const YaHTTP::Request& req, const std::unique_ptr<CredentialsHolder>& apiKey)
+{
+ if (!apiKey) {
+ return false;
+ }
+
+ const auto header = req.headers.find("x-api-key");
+ if (header != req.headers.end()) {
+ return apiKey->matches(header->second);
+ }
+
+ return false;
+}
+
+static bool checkWebPassword(const YaHTTP::Request& req, const std::unique_ptr<CredentialsHolder>& password)
+{
+ static const char basicStr[] = "basic ";
+
+ const auto header = req.headers.find("authorization");
+
+ if (header != req.headers.end() && toLower(header->second).find(basicStr) == 0) {
+ string cookie = header->second.substr(sizeof(basicStr) - 1);
+
+ string plain;
+ B64Decode(cookie, plain);
+
+ vector<string> cparts;
+ stringtok(cparts, plain, ":");
+
+ if (cparts.size() == 2) {
+ if (password) {
+ return password->matches(cparts.at(1));
+ }
+ return true;
+ }
+ }
+
+ return false;
+}
+
+static bool isAnAPIRequest(const YaHTTP::Request& req)
+{
+ return req.url.path.find("/api/") == 0;
+}
+
+static bool isAnAPIRequestAllowedWithWebAuth(const YaHTTP::Request& req)
+{
+ return req.url.path == "/api/v1/servers/localhost";
+}
+
+static bool isAStatsRequest(const YaHTTP::Request& req)
+{
+ return req.url.path == "/jsonstat" || req.url.path == "/metrics";
+}
+
+static bool handleAuthorization(const YaHTTP::Request& req)
+{
+ auto config = g_webserverConfig.lock();
+
+ if (isAStatsRequest(req)) {
+ if (config->statsRequireAuthentication) {
+ /* Access to the stats is allowed for both API and Web users */
+ return checkAPIKey(req, config->apiKey) || checkWebPassword(req, config->password);
+ }
+ return true;
+ }
+
+ if (isAnAPIRequest(req)) {
+ /* Access to the API requires a valid API key */
+ if (checkAPIKey(req, config->apiKey)) {
+ return true;
+ }
+
+ return isAnAPIRequestAllowedWithWebAuth(req) && checkWebPassword(req, config->password);
+ }
+
+ return checkWebPassword(req, config->password);
+}
+
+static bool isMethodAllowed(const YaHTTP::Request& req)
+{
+ if (req.method == "GET") {
+ return true;
+ }
+ if (req.method == "PUT" && g_apiReadWrite) {
+ if (req.url.path == "/api/v1/servers/localhost/config/allow-from") {
+ return true;
+ }
+ }
+ return false;
+}
+
+static bool isClientAllowedByACL(const ComboAddress& remote)
+{
+ return g_webserverConfig.lock()->acl.match(remote);
+}
+
+static void handleCORS(const YaHTTP::Request& req, YaHTTP::Response& resp)
+{
+ const auto origin = req.headers.find("Origin");
+ if (origin != req.headers.end()) {
+ if (req.method == "OPTIONS") {
+ /* Pre-flight request */
+ if (g_apiReadWrite) {
+ resp.headers["Access-Control-Allow-Methods"] = "GET, PUT";
+ }
+ else {
+ resp.headers["Access-Control-Allow-Methods"] = "GET";
+ }
+ resp.headers["Access-Control-Allow-Headers"] = "Authorization, X-API-Key";
+ }
+
+ resp.headers["Access-Control-Allow-Origin"] = origin->second;
+
+ if (isAStatsRequest(req) || isAnAPIRequestAllowedWithWebAuth(req)) {
+ resp.headers["Access-Control-Allow-Credentials"] = "true";
+ }
+ }
+}
+
+static void addSecurityHeaders(YaHTTP::Response& resp, const boost::optional<std::map<std::string, std::string> >& customHeaders)
+{
+ static const std::vector<std::pair<std::string, std::string> > headers = {
+ { "X-Content-Type-Options", "nosniff" },
+ { "X-Frame-Options", "deny" },
+ { "X-Permitted-Cross-Domain-Policies", "none" },
+ { "X-XSS-Protection", "1; mode=block" },
+ { "Content-Security-Policy", "default-src 'self'; style-src 'self' 'unsafe-inline'" },
+ };
+
+ for (const auto& h : headers) {
+ if (customHeaders) {
+ const auto& custom = customHeaders->find(h.first);
+ if (custom != customHeaders->end()) {
+ continue;
+ }
+ }
+ resp.headers[h.first] = h.second;
+ }
+}
